Second Largest Pokémon Center Opened !

Pokémon-mania continues, opening a new Pokémon Centre in Funabashi, Chiba Prefecture’s Mitsui Lalaport Shopping Park. Called “Pokémon Centre Tokyo Bay” it opened yesterday, but media and select people got a sneak peek in early.  4Gamer have provided a large number of photographs of the place.

You can check some of the photos out below, including the special Eevee section you can see above which sees the limited edition Eevee 3DS XL from some time ago. As part of its opening, there’s a limited edition shopping bag if you pick out goods like the zounds of Pikachu’s and a jumbo card in the bag as well.

The shop is apparently the second largest Pokémonstore after the one in Osaka and has Inkay as one of its main mascots since the store’s pretty close to the ocean. More images are available over at the 4Gamer report, linked to above.
